Museum Misson

 

​The Maryville Heritage Museum is committed to preserving and interpreting the history of the Village of Maryville by collecting artifacts and information that document the heritage of this community. 

Through interpretive exhibitions, educational programs, and publications the museum will strive to educate the public of the influence and importance of the past in defining the present. 


The Museum Committee & Volunteers 


Members of the Museum Committee serve in an advisory capacity. They are the decision makers as to which projects will be undertaken in relation to exhibits, and which items to accept into the museum collection. 

Museum volunteers work in the museum to accomplish the projects set out by the committee. There is always a need for volunteers to work on regular and special projects. Being a committee member is not a requirement to serve as a volunteer. Each person will find their own niche as they learn what needs to be done and balance that with their own comfort level and skill base. No one has to be an expert in history or museum work. You will learn as you go.


Museum Hours 


The museum currently does not have regularly scheduled hours to be open, although that is one of our goals. Volunteers usually work one day a week and welcome anyone who wants to visit.
